Put down your phone and pick up Rememory. Take a breath. Draw one of each kind of card. Look at each card as you pick them, or look at them all at the same time. Each way feels a little different. The first way funnels you into memory. The second way lets memory sweep across you.

Hi! My name is Brian Mooney, and I made the first Storymatic for my college and high school writing classes. For a long time my students asked me to make more than one Storymatic, because they wanted to use it outside of class with their friends and families. After a few years of listening, I took their excellent advice.
Pretty soon after that, parents and teachers started asking me to make a kids version—also excellent advice! Not long after that, my poetry students asked when I would make a version about memory. Excellent advice yet again! Rememory is an easy way to access memories for writing, conversation, and art. Happy storytelling!

This game has helped rekindle a sense of “family” between my parents and I, we’re just a small family, who wouldn’t normally otherwise talk about anything other than banal details of the day or a little current events or politics.
We’re now “playing” Rememory every night after dinner, and I feel like it’s really bringing us closer together after all of these years. And it’s helping me, now an adult, connect with my parents in a way that I could not as a child by hearing all of their stories and interpretations of events from when they were younger.
I’m really grateful for the folks who decided to put Rememory together. It’s a low effort, meaningful way to help you (re)connect with your family.
